Cornelia Bargmann is an esteemed neuroscientist known for her pioneering research on the neural mechanisms of behavior and the genetic basis of neurobiology. She has made significant contributions to the field of neuroscience, particularly in understanding how sensory information is processed in the brain. As a prominent figure in the scientific community, Bargmann has held prestigious positions, including serving as the Director of the Chan Zuckerberg Initiative's Neurodegeneration Program. Her work has been instrumental in exploring therapies for neurodegenerative diseases and advancing our understanding of the brain's architecture.
